The landscape of the life sciences industry is as vast and varied as the professionals who work in it. Some online resources aim to serve the entire space. We wish them luck. Instead, our goal is to be the most valuable resource for a specific segment of the industry – clinical research & trials – and the professionals who make their living there. The Clinical Leader community is not made up of generalists. They’re specialists, like us. We deliver in-depth content from authoritative authors and sources because that’s what our community demands. Our editors connect with and interview top clinical executives from pharmaceutical and biotech companies who share best practices, challenges faced and overcome, clinical trends, partnering strategies, and experiences implementing new technologies. Additionally, our Clinical Leader Live series of live events provides an interactive forum where sponsor companies talk about some of today's biggest challenges when managing clinical trials. Even better, the audience gets to ask questions during the presentation.

Despite the psychedelics industry reeling from Lykos Therapeutics’ recent failed FDA hearing, MindMed is riding high after a positive End-of-Phase 2 (EOP2) meeting with the regulator that has set up the small biopharma for a Phase 3 trial of its LSD-based treatment for generalized anxiety disorder (GAD). MindMed CEO Robert Barrow shared the details with Chief Editor Dan Schell: https://lnkd.in/ehVBFswW
